Как сделать поиск по документу в Excel

Поиск конкретного значения в массиве из тысяч строк занимает секунды, если использовать горячие клавиши Ctrl+F, однако стандартный диалог часто игнорирует скрытые ячейки или не учитывает форматирование, из-за чего нужная информация остается незамеченной. Эффективность работы с Microsoft Excel напрямую зависит от умения применять расширенные параметры поиска, такие как поиск по листам книги, учет регистра или поиск внутри формул, а не только по отображаемым значениям. Глубокое понимание инструментов навигации позволяет мгновенно локализовать ошибки в вычислениях или найти дублирующиеся записи без ручного просмотра всего файла.

Стандартная функция «Найти» сканирует активный диапазон, но при работе со сложными таблицами пользователь часто забывает проверить настройки области поиска, что приводит к ложным об отсутствии данных. Важно различать поиск по значениям и поиск по формулам, так как алгоритм обработки запроса в этих режимах работает принципиально differently. Если вы ищете результат вычисления, а курсор стоит в режиме поиска формул, система выдаст пустой результат, даже если искомое число присутствует на экране.

Базовый поиск с помощью диалогового окна

Самый быстрый способ найти данные — вызвать стандартное окно навигации, которое встроено в интерфейс программы и доступно на любой версии Excel. Нажатие комбинации клавиш открывает всплывающее окно, где в поле «Найти» необходимо ввести искомый текст или число. После ввода данных система подсвечивает первую найденную ячейку, позволяя пользователю оценить релевантность результата.

Для более детального анализа содержимого ячейки следует использовать кнопку «Параметры», которая раскрывает дополнительные настройки фильтрации запроса. Здесь можно задать поиск во всей книге или только на текущем листе, что критически важно при работе с многолистовыми файлами. Также доступна опция поиска данных по строкам или по столбцам, что влияет на последовательность сканирования массива.

⚠️ Внимание: Если поиск не находит очевидные данные, проверьте, не установлен ли флаг «Ячейка целиком». При активированной опке Excel будет игнорировать частичные совпадения, требуя полного соответствия содержимого ячейки вашему запросу.

Расширенные настройки позволяют искать данные с учетом регистра, что полезно при работе с кодами или паролями, где строчные и заглавные буквы имеют разное значение. Кроме того, можно искать данные, отформатированные определенным образом, например, выделенные жирным шрифтом или окрашенные в красный цвет. Это делает инструмент мощным средством для аудита таблиц, созданных другими пользователями.

Использование подстановочных знаков для гибкого поиска

Когда точное значение неизвестно или нужно найти группу похожих записей, на помощь приходят специальные символы, называемые подстановочными знаками. Звездочка * заменяет любую последовательность символов, позволяя находить слова с общим корнем или окончаниями. Например, запрос «*тов» найдет слова «договор», «отчет» и «поставщик», если они находятся в одной ячейке или являются частью строки.

Вопросительный знак ? служит заменителем ровно одного любого знака, что позволяет искать слова с пропущенными буквами или фиксированной длиной. Это особенно полезно при работе с кодами товаров, артикулами или номерами документов, где структура известна, но часть символо утеряна или повреждена. Комбинирование этих символов дает возможность создавать сложные маски поиска для точногоения данных.

Применение подстановочных знаков значительно ускоряет работу с большими базами данных, где ручное перебирание вариантов невозможно. Однако стоит помнить, что поиск с масками может быть ресурсоемким для очень больших файлов, поэтому рекомендуется ограничивать область поиска конкретным выделенным диапазоном. Это снизит нагрузку на процессор и ускорит получение результата.

  • 🔍 Звездочка (*) — заменяет любое количество символов в любом месте строки.
  • Вопрос (?) — заменяет ровно один символ в указанной позиции.
  • 🎯 Комбинация — позволяет создавать сложные шаблоны, например, «202?» найдет годы с 2020 по 2029.

Поиск и замена данных во всей книге

Функция замены данных является логическим продолжением поиска и позволяет не только находить, но и мгновенно редактировать информацию в масштабах всего документа. Переход на вкладку «Заменить» в диалоговом окне дает возможность указать, что именно нужно изменить и на какое значение. Это незаменимый инструмент при исправлении опечаток, обновлении номенклатуры или приведении данных к единому стандарту.

Одной из ключевых возможностей является опция «Заменить все», которая выполняет массовое редактирование без подтверждения каждой операции. Хотя это экономит время, использование данной функции требует крайней осторожности, так как отменить действие можно только сразу же после его выполнения. Перед запуском массовой замены рекомендуется сделать резервную копию файла или проверить превью изменений.

☑️ Проверка перед массовой заменой

Выполнено: 0 / 4

При работе с формулами важно понимать, что замена текста может нарушить ссылки или синтаксис вычислений. Если вы заменяете часть текста, который используется как аргумент в функции, результат вычислений может измениться непредсказуемо. Поэтому перед глобальными изменениями всегда проверяйте, не затронет ли операция служебные данные или имена листов.

Параметр Описание действия Влияние на файл
Найти Локализация первого вхождения Безопасно, только навигация
Найти все Список всех совпадений внизу окна Безопасно, выделение ячеек
Заменить Пошаговая замена с подтверждением Изменяет содержимое ячеек
Заменить все Мгновенная замена всех вхождений Массовое изменение данных

Поиск данных с учетом форматирования

Визуальное оформление ячеек часто несет смысловую нагрузку, например, красным цветом могут быть помечены убыточные статьи бюджета или просроченные задачи. Excel позволяет искать ячейки не только по содержимому, но и по примененному стилю, шрифту или цвету заливки. Для этого в параметрах поиска нужно нажать кнопку «Формат» и выбрать образец или указать конкретные атрибуты.

Эта функция особенно полезна при анализе таблиц, подготовленных коллегами, где цветовая кодировка используется для выделения статусов. Вы можете быстро собрать все ячейки с определенным цветом фона в один список, даже если они разбросаны по разным участкам листа. Это упрощает проверку корректности применения условного форматирования.

Поиск по формату также помогает находить ячейки с ошибками вычислений, которые часто автоматически выделяются треугольниками или специальным шрифтом. Комбинируя поиск по значению ошибки и по визуальному оформлению, можно провести глубокую диагностику таблицы. Это позволяет выявить скрытые проблемы, которые не видны при беглом просмотре.

Как скопировать формат для поиска

В окне параметров нажмите кнопку"Формат", затем выберите"Выбрать формат из ячейки" и кликните на образец в таблице.

Навигация по объектам и специальным возможностям

Помимо текстового поиска, в Excel реализована мощная система навигации по объектам, таким как формулы, комментарии, примечания и гиперссылки. Выделение диапазона и использование команды «Выделить группу ячеек» позволяет мгновенно подсветить все ячейки, содержащие формулы, или, наоборот, только константы. Это ускоряет аудит сложных моделей и поиск мест, где могут скрываться ошибки.

Поиск по комментариям и примечаниям становится актуальным в коллективной работе, когда участники проекта оставляют заметки к ячейкам. Специальный инструмент позволяет перейти к первому комментарию или все ячейки с заметками, что облегчает контроль за выполнением задач. Игнорирование этой функции может привести к тому, что важные уточнения останутся непрочитанными.

  • 📝 Формулы — быстрый переход ко всем ячейкам с вычислениями.
  • 💬 Примечания — поиск ячеек с добавленными комментариями.
  • 🔗 Гиперссылки — выявление всех внешних и внутренних ссылок в документе.

Использование перехода к ячейке по адресу или имени диапазона также является частью эффективной навигации. Если в книге созданы именованные диапазоны, их использование в диалоге перехода позволяет мгновенно перемещаться между логическими блоками таблицы. Это особенно удобно в финансовых моделях и отчетах со сложной структурой.

📊 Что вы ищете чаще всего?
Конкретное число
Текстовое значение
Ячейку с формулой
Ячейку с форматом

Автоматизация поиска с помощью формул

Для динамического поиска данных, который обновляется автоматически при изменении исходной таблицы, используются функции поиска. Функция ВПР (или VLOOKUP в английской версии) является классическим инструментом для вертикального поиска значения в первом столбце диапазона и возврата соответствующего значения из другого столбца. Она незаменима при связывании разных таблиц между собой.

Более современным и гибким аналогом является функция ПРОСМОТРX (XLOOKUP), которая доступна в новых версиях Excel. Она умеет искать значения в любом направлении, обрабатывать ошибки отсутствия данных и работать с массивами. Использование этих формул позволяет создавать интерактивные отчеты, где пользователь вводит искомое значение, а система сама находит и отображает результат.

⚠️ Внимание: При использовании формул поиска всегда фиксируйте диапазон поиска абсолютными ссылками (с помощью знака $), чтобы при копировании формулы область поиска не «поехала». Это частая ошибка, приводящая к неверным результатам.

Поиск с помощью формул требует точного совпадения типов данных: текст должен искаться в тексте, а числа в числах. Если форматы не совпадают, функция вернет ошибку, даже если визуально значения идентичны. Для решения этой проблемы можно использовать функции преобразования типов, такие как ТЕКСТ или ЗНАЧЕН, внутри формулы поиска.

Частые проблемы и их решение

Одной из распространенных проблем является наличие скрытых символов, таких как пробелы в начале или конце строки, которые мешают успешному поиску. Функция СЖПРОБЕЛЫ помогает очистить данные от лишней whitespace-информации, делая поиск корректным. Также проблемы могут возникать из-за различий в региональных настройках, когда разделителем выступает запятая или точка с запятой.

Если поиск не работает в защищенном листе, необходимо снять защиту или знать пароль для внесения изменений. В некоторых случаях администраторы файлов ограничивают возможность поиска по определенным диапазонам в целях безопасности данных. Проверка доступности функции в текущем контексте работы с файлом помогает сэкономить время на диагностику.

Для сложных случаев, когда стандартные методы не помогают, можно использовать надстройки или макросы VBA. Скрипты позволяют реализовать поиск по регулярным выражениям, что дает неограниченные возможности для фильтрации данных по сложным паттернам. Однако это требует знаний программирования и осторожности при внедрении в рабочие файлы.

Почему Excel не находит число, которое точно есть в ячейке?

Чаще всего причина кроется в формате данных: число сохранено как текст или содержит скрытые пробелы. Попробуйте использовать инструмент «Текст по столбцам» для конвертации формата или функцию ПЕЧСИМВ для удаления непечатаемых символов.

Как искать сразу во всех открытых книгах Excel?

Стандартный поиск работает только в активной книге. Для поиска во всех открытых файлах одновременно нужно предварительно сгруппировать листы или использовать макрос, который будет циклически перебирать все открытые workbook и выполнять поиск в каждом.

Можно ли искать данные в свернутых группах или скрытых строках?

Да, стандартный поиск Ctrl+F находит данные даже в скрытых строках и столбцах, а также внутри свернутых групп. После нахождения ячейки Excel автоматически развернет группу и выделит искомую область.